Financial AR Essentials for Hong Kong Founders

As a founder in Hong Kong, your time is limited. You should not spend your days hunting down unpaid invoices. An efficient accounts receivable process is the backbone of your startup's growth. It ensures you have the cash required to hire, build, and scale your vision.

Hong Kong attracts clients from every industry. This variety is great for business but makes collections difficult. Different sectors have different payment cultures. You must standardize your approach regardless of the client. Clear policies act as your insurance against payment delays.

Building Scalable Collection Workflows

Technology is your best friend. Choose software that integrates with your bank accounts. This provides a clear picture of your cash position. Set up automated sequences that send friendly payment reminders to clients. These tools keep your business professional while saving your team valuable hours every single week.

Strategies for Founder Success

Review your collections data monthly. Which clients pay on time? Which ones are consistently late? Build a simple internal blacklist or credit policy for bad actors. Always include detailed payment terms on your initial contracts. This removes ambiguity and gives you legal leverage if you need it.

Maintain a positive tone in all your communications. Being firm does not mean being difficult. A simple email follow-up often works better than an angry phone call. As your startup grows, keep refining your receivables process. An organized system is a sign of a mature business. It tells your investors and your clients that you know how to manage capital effectively. Secure your future today by tidying up your collections.
